Ingredients
(1) 2 Packs of “Chitale” or “Asli” Dahi (curd)(even 1 pack will do depend on the quantity you want to make)
(2) 2 Onions as finely cut as possible into rectangular 0.5 cm pieces
(3) 1 Capsicum as finely cut as possible into rectangular 0.5 cm pieces
(4) Some finely chopped coriander
(5) 2 Green chilies
(6) Salt to taste
Preparation
(1) Take the 2 Tins of Dahi (curd) and empty the same into a thin towel / “Pancha” as we say in Marathi which will help us soak the water out of the curd. It is similar to the process in which we make Shrikhand
(2) Tie the other end of the cloth into a knot and hang the cloth for about 5 hours so that all the water can seep out. Alternatively you can put this tied up cloth into the fridge in a container and the water will seep out about 4 to 5 hours
(3) Open the cloth after 5 hours and and empty the remains of the curd into a large bowl. It will be slightly off white in colour and will appear dry like soft paneer
(4) Add the chopped onion, capsicum, chilies, coriander and the salt to taste and mix well
(5) Your dip is ready, serve cool
